Output 8a58af79960ee692b801025cf176318bc9708bb84a6b52cf9be3d1bd14594f6a:0

value
510470
script pubkey
OP_0 OP_PUSHBYTES_20 6824fc31870067b3c9a5ec61634d4d786ab856d1
address
bc1qdqj0cvv8qpnm8jd9a3skxn2d0p4ts4k3wvrjk3
transaction
8a58af79960ee692b801025cf176318bc9708bb84a6b52cf9be3d1bd14594f6a
spent
true